- Highlights: Using graphite fiber as a skeleton for zinc metal anodes in hybrid aqueous batteries. After 350 cycles at 1C, a relatively low voltage hysteresis (below 50 mV) of Zn@GF has been achieved. The growth of dendritic Zn has been significantly retarded. Abstract: Zn metal with high theoretical capacity (820 mA h g −1 ), environmental-friendly properties and low cost is very competitive to be as an anode for aqueous batteries. However, uncontrollable growth of dendritic zinc in these batteries during plating/stripping process of zinc ions not only leads to a low Coulombic efficiency but also brings safety hazards, which have obstructed the application of secondary Zn-based batteries. Here we use high conductive carbon fiber-graphite felt (GF) as collector and electrodeposit zinc under constant voltage to fabricate a self-supported Zn@GF negative electrode. The graphite felt provides this anode larger electroactive area to transport electrons faster and loads zinc in a more event way, thus preluding the zinc plating in several specific directions. This composite anode offers an efficient solution to get a dendrite-free cycling behavior of zinc-based batteries and might be promising in advanced aqueous batteries for large-scale energy storage.
